Zócalo Food Park Expands to Seven Days a Week This Summer
MILWAUKEE, WI — June 2026 — Zócalo Food Park is excited to announce that beginning June 1, food trucks will be open on Mondays for both lunch and dinner service, making Zócalo a seven-day-a-week destination throughout June, July, and August.
The expanded schedule gives guests more opportunities to enjoy local food trucks, outdoor dining, and Milwaukee’s vibrant summer atmosphere.

About Zócalo Food Park
Located in Milwaukee’s Walker’s Point neighborhood, Zócalo Food Park is Wisconsin’s first food truck park, bringing together local food entrepreneurs, community events, and outdoor gathering spaces since 2019.
